A thermally isolated sample of an ideal gas at a fixed temperature is confined to one half of a container by an impermeable membrane. The other half of the container is evacuated. The membrane is then pierced and the gas is allowed to expand freely and to double its volume as shown. Which one of the following statements is true concerning this situation? 
A) The process is reversible.
B) This is an isothermal process.
C) The entropy of the gas decreases.
D) The internal energy of the gas must decrease.
E) The temperature of the gas decreases to one-half of its original value.
